Integrating AI into .NET Applications: Opportunities for Businesses (2026 Guide)

Apr 05th, 2026
14 mins read

Artificial Intelligence is no longer a “nice-to-have”—it is rapidly becoming the foundation of modern software systems. For businesses using .NET, integrating AI is not just about innovation; it is about staying competitive in a data-driven economy.

However, here’s the reality:

Most companies struggle with AI adoption not because of tools, but because they lack a clear implementation strategy and scalable architecture.

Organizations that overcome this challenge—often by partnering with teams offering AI-powered .NET development services - are building intelligent applications that automate operations, personalize user experiences, and unlock real-time insights at scale.

Quick Answer

Integrating AI into .NET applications involves using tools like ML.NET, Azure AI, and APIs to add automation, predictive analytics, and personalization. This helps businesses improve efficiency, reduce costs, and deliver smarter user experiences.

What AI Integration in .NET Really Means

AI integration in .NET involves embedding intelligent capabilities such as machine learning, natural language processing, and predictive analytics directly into applications.

Instead of static workflows, applications become capable of:

  1. Continuously learning from user behavior and improving over time
  2. Making predictions based on historical and real-time data
  3. Automating complex processes that traditionally required human intervention
  4. Delivering personalized user experiences across digital touchpoints

πŸ‘‰ Businesses investing in custom .NET development services for AI-driven applications are increasingly building systems that evolve alongside user needs, rather than remaining fixed.

Key Benefits of AI in .NET Applications (With Stats)

Benefit Business Impact
Process automation Reduces manual effort by 40–60%
Customer support automation AI chatbots handle 70–80% of queries
Predictive analytics Improves forecasting accuracy by 20–30%
Personalization Drives higher engagement and conversion rates

πŸ‘‰ These outcomes are why many organizations are expanding beyond traditional development and exploring AI-powered software solutions through their development partners.

AI-Powered .NET Architecture

Modern AI-powered .NET applications typically use a modular architecture that combines APIs, orchestration layers, AI services, and intelligent data retrieval systems. This approach allows businesses to scale AI capabilities efficiently while maintaining application performance and security.

Example architecture for integrating AI capabilities into enterprise-grade .NET applications.

Top Business Opportunities with AI in .NET

1. Intelligent Automation at Scale

AI enables applications to automate not just repetitive tasks, but also decision-driven workflows such as document processing, customer support handling, and backend operations.

This reduces operational costs while improving accuracy and efficiency - making it a key focus area for businesses investing in scalable application development solutions.

2. Predictive Decision-Making

AI transforms historical data into forward-looking insights.

Instead of analyzing past performance alone, businesses can:

  1. Forecast demand
  2. Predict customer behavior
  3. Identify potential risks early

πŸ‘‰ This shift toward predictive intelligence is one of the biggest reasons organizations are adopting AI-enabled .NET development strategies.

3. Hyper-Personalized User Experiences

Modern applications are expected to deliver highly personalized experiences.

AI enables systems to:

  1. Recommend relevant products or content
  2. Adapt interfaces based on user preferences
  3. Optimize user journeys in real time

πŸ‘‰ Businesses looking to improve engagement often integrate these capabilities through custom-built .NET applications tailored for personalization.

4. AI-Powered Chatbots & Virtual Assistants

AI-driven conversational systems allow businesses to provide instant and intelligent support.

These systems:

  1. Understand user intent through natural language processing
  2. Provide contextual and accurate responses
  3. Reduce dependency on manual support teams

πŸ‘‰ Many companies choose to hire .NET developers with AI expertise to build scalable chatbot and assistant solutions.

5. Real-Time Risk Detection & Security

AI can monitor systems continuously and identify anomalies in real time.

This is especially valuable in industries where:

  1. Fraud detection is critical
  2. Security threats must be identified instantly
  3. Compliance requirements are strict

πŸ‘‰ Implementing such systems often requires advanced .NET development capabilities combined with AI integration expertise.

Modern AI Patterns in .NET Applications

Businesses are no longer using AI only for basic automation. Modern .NET applications are increasingly being designed to deliver smarter user experiences, faster decision-making, and more efficient operations through advanced AI capabilities.

Companies investing in AI consulting services are adopting modern AI patterns that help applications become more intelligent, scalable, and adaptable to changing business needs.

1. Retrieval-Augmented Generation (RAG)

Retrieval-Augmented Generation (RAG) helps AI systems generate more accurate and context-aware responses by combining AI models with real-time business data.

This approach is becoming popular for:

  1. Enterprise knowledge portals
  2. Customer support systems
  3. AI-powered search experiences
  4. Internal documentation assistants

πŸ‘‰ Businesses implementing Generative AI integration services are increasingly using RAG to improve AI accuracy while delivering more reliable and business-specific responses.

2. AI Agents & Intelligent Automation

AI agents go beyond traditional automation by helping systems make decisions, manage workflows, and perform tasks with minimal human involvement.
Businesses are using AI agents for:

  1. Process automation
  2. Operational monitoring
  3. Workflow management
  4. Customer support handling

👉 Organizations adopting software outsourcing services often integrate AI-driven automation to improve efficiency, reduce costs, and accelerate operations.

3. Copilot-Style User Experiences

Copilot-style AI assistants are rapidly becoming a standard feature in modern business applications. These systems help users complete tasks faster using natural language interactions and intelligent recommendations.
Common examples include:

  1. AI-powered dashboards
  2. Smart CRM assistants
  3. Document summarization tools
  4. Intelligent workflow suggestions

👉 Businesses building modern applications through cloud solutions services are increasingly adopting AI copilots to improve productivity and user engagement.

4. Vector Databases & Smarter Search Experiences

Modern AI applications need to understand contextβ€”not just keywords. Vector databases help applications deliver more intelligent search results, personalized recommendations, and context-aware AI responses.
These capabilities are commonly used in:

  1. AI chat systems
  2. Recommendation engines
  3. Enterprise search platforms
  4. Personalized user experiences

👉 Companies investing in AI chatbot development services are increasingly using vector-based search to create smarter and more conversational applications.

5. LLM Orchestration & Scalable AI Systems

As AI systems become more advanced, businesses need a reliable way to manage AI models, workflows, and interactions across applications. LLM orchestration helps ensure AI systems remain scalable, efficient, and consistent as usage grows.
This approach helps businesses:

  1. Scale AI applications more effectively
  2. Improve AI response quality
  3. Manage complex workflows
  4. Optimize long-term AI performance

👉 Businesses implementing enterprise AI solutions through LLM development services and DevOps consulting services are better positioned to build scalable and future-ready AI ecosystems.

As AI adoption continues to grow, these modern AI patterns are helping businesses transform traditional .NET applications into intelligent platforms capable of automation, personalization, and real-time decision-making.

Looking to Integrate AI into Your .NET Applications?

Work with experienced AI and .NET development teams to build scalable, secure, and enterprise-ready intelligent software solutions.

Step-by-Step: How to Integrate AI into .NET Applications

  1. Identify high-impact use cases, such as automation, analytics, or personalization
  2. Prepare and structure your data, as AI accuracy depends heavily on data quality
  3. Select the right tools, including ML.NET or cloud-based AI services
  4. Integrate AI models into your application using APIs or custom development
  5. Deploy, monitor, and optimize, ensuring long-term performance and accuracy

πŸ‘‰ Businesses often accelerate this process by working with providers offering AI-focused .NET development services, ensuring faster and more reliable implementation.

Real-World Case Study

Scenario: A fintech company integrated AI into its .NET platform to improve fraud detection.

Challenges:

  1. Increasing fraudulent transactions
  2. Slow manual detection processes
  3. Rising operational costs

Solution:

  1. Implemented ML-based detection models
  2. Integrated real-time analytics
  3. Automated fraud monitoring workflows

Results:

  1. Improved detection accuracy by 45%
  2. Reduced response time by 60%
  3. Significantly lowered financial losses

πŸ‘‰ This demonstrates how businesses leveraging AI-powered .NET solutions can achieve measurable improvements in performance and efficiency.

Recommended Tech Stack for AI in .NET

Layer Tools
Framework .NET 6+
AI/ML ML.NET
Cloud Azure AI
Data SQL Server / NoSQL
APIs REST / GraphQL
DevOps Azure DevOps

πŸ‘‰ Choosing the right stack—and implementing it correctly—is where experienced teams offering professional .NET development services add significant value.

Challenges & Mistakes to Avoid

1. Focusing on Tools Instead of Data

The biggest mistake businesses make is adopting AI tools without ensuring data quality. Poor data leads to inaccurate insights and unreliable outcomes.

2. Underestimating Integration Complexity

Integrating AI into existing systems requires careful planning, especially when dealing with legacy infrastructure.

3. Expecting Immediate ROI

AI is a long-term investment that delivers value over time through incremental improvements.

4. Ignoring Model Maintenance

AI models require continuous updates to remain accurate as data evolves.

5. Lack of Skilled Expertise

AI integration requires expertise in both software development and data science—something many in-house teams lack.

πŸ‘‰ This is why organizations often partner with providers offering end-to-end .NET development services with AI capabilities.

Final Thoughts

AI is fundamentally changing how applications are built and used. For businesses leveraging .NET, it presents an opportunity to move from traditional systems to intelligent, adaptive platforms.

Companies that invest in AI today are not just improving efficiency—they are building a foundation for long-term growth and innovation.

πŸ‘‰ If you're planning to integrate AI into your applications:

  1. Explore our .NET development services for scalable solutions
  2. Hire .NET developers for Integrating AI into .NET Applications

FAQs

Can AI be integrated into existing .NET applications?

Yes, AI can be integrated into existing .NET applications using APIs, ML.NET, or cloud-based AI services without requiring a complete rebuild. This makes it possible for businesses to enhance their current systems incrementally.

What is the best approach to integrating AI into .NET applications?

A hybrid approach that combines custom machine learning models with cloud-based AI services is typically the most effective. This allows businesses to balance flexibility, scalability, and speed of implementation.

What are the key benefits of AI in .NET applications?

AI enables automation, predictive analytics, personalization, and improved decision-making. These capabilities help businesses operate more efficiently and deliver better user experiences.

Is AI integration expensive for businesses?

While AI requires an initial investment, the long-term return on investment is significant due to improved efficiency, reduced operational costs, and enhanced performance.

Which industries benefit most from AI in .NET applications?

Industries such as healthcare, finance, retail, manufacturing, and SaaS benefit the most, as they rely heavily on data-driven insights and automation.